FROM THE SUPERINTENDENT - Brian Bartlett

Please help us keep our greens rolling true!!  Whenever you hit a green, look for the spot where your ball landed and use the correct method to repair that ball mark.  Google ‘correct way to repair a ball mark;’ there are several methods displayed on the proper technique!  It takes 2 seconds to properly repair a ball mark on the green.  If left unrepaired, a ball mark takes 14 days to heal.  If repaired within a couple of minutes, it takes 24 hours to heal!!
